The pen and ink were important tools in Renaissance architecture, as they allowed architects to easily create detailed designs and plans for buildings. Renaissance architects used these tools to sketch out their ideas and make accurate plans for construction. These sketches could be easily modified and revised as the design developed, allowing for a more fluid and adaptable approach to architecture. The precision and beauty of these drawings also helped to establish the status of architects as skilled and respected professionals.
